Do it yourself. We did nouse4aname's one and that took us...uhhmmmm...maybe about 3 hours. Fronts took a little longer since we had to compress the spring and insert the new ones. The rears were a snap.

Go to Sears and get spring compressors. That was needed.

well, put it this way, buying all the necessary tools still comes out less than what vakamon and hi-pace wanted. torque wrench=$40shipped(tirerack), compressors=$40(sears), sockets if you dont already have em=$10, jack stands= $20, dave and julio=priceless(so they say). Plate lunch for the guys who helped you(which may take a while cause they dont cruise around at night)=$20
all in all it should be about 60-150 less, dependiung what tools you already have.
